Saqaliba: Trade & Regions

Saqaliba (Arabic: صقالبة, romanized: ṣaqāliba, singular Arabic: صقلبي, romanized: ṣaqlabī) is a term used in medieval Arabic sources to refer to Slavs, and other peoples of Central, Southern, and Eastern Europe. The term originates from the Medieval Greek slavos/sklavenos (Slav), which in Hispano-Arabic came to designate Slavic slaves.
